Job Title: Quality Assurance (QA) Specialist– Fabrication
Location: On-site (Fabrication Shop)Ā 
Employment Type: Full timeĀ 
Schedule: 1st shiftĀ 


Job SummaryĀ 
The Quality Assurance (QA) Specialist is responsible for ensuring fabricated pipe spools andĀ 
assemblies meet engineering drawings, client specifications, and applicable industry codes. ThisĀ 
role is critical to maintaining fabrication quality through inspection, material traceability, testing
coordination, and accurate QA/QC documentation throughout the fabrication lifecycle.Ā 


Key ResponsibilitiesĀ 
• Perform visual inspection of welds to verify quality, workmanship, and code complianceĀ 
• Verify weld preparation, joint fit-up, alignment, and weld sizeĀ 
• Ensure welding activities comply with approved Welding Procedure SpecificationsĀ 
(WPS)
• Inspect pipe spools against isometric drawings for dimensions, orientation, slope, andĀ 
fit-upĀ 
• Verify incoming materials for correct specifications, heat numbers, and certificationsĀ 
• Maintain material traceability throughout fabricationĀ 
• Coordinate and witness Non-Destructive Testing (NDT) activities (RT, UT, PT, etc.)Ā 
• Review, document, and track NDT resultsĀ 
• Maintain inspection records, weld logs, and quality documentationĀ 
• Prepare, issue, and track Non-Conformance Reports (NCRs)
• Compile and maintain final QA/QC turnover packages for client deliveryĀ 
• Ensure compliance with ASME, API, AWS, and client-specific standardsĀ 
• Support and promote adherence to shop safety policies and proceduresĀ 


Required QualificationsĀ 
• High school diploma or GEDĀ 
• 3+ years of QA/QC experience in pipe fabrication or industrial fabrication preferredĀ 
• Ability to read and interpret piping isometrics and P&IDs
• Working knowledge of ASTM material specifications
• Strong understanding of welding processes and inspection methodsĀ 
• Proficiency with inspection tools such as calipers, micrometers, and weld gauges
• Strong attention to detail with a focus on accurate documentationĀ 
• Effective communication and organizational skillsĀ 


Preferred QualificationsĀ 
• AWS Certified Welding Inspector (CWI)
• NDT certifications (RT, UT, PT, MT)Ā 
• Experience in industrial, refinery, or power plant fabrication environmentsĀ
